## Name
WebServer
## Synopsis
```sh
$ WebServer [--listen-address listen_address] [--port port] [--user username] [--pass password] [path]
```
## Options:
* `--help`: Display help message and exit
* `--version`: Print version
* `-l listen_address`, `--listen-address listen_address`: IP address to listen on
* `-p port`, `--port port`: Port to listen on
* `-U username`, `--user username`: HTTP basic authentication username
* `-P password`, `--pass password`: HTTP basic authentication password
## Arguments:
* `path`: Path to serve the contents of
